Jack Company produces slacklines. Jack Company has the following sales projections for the upcoming year. First quarter budgeted slackline sales in units 24,000 Second quarter budgeted slackline sales in units 35,000 Third quarter budgeted slackline sales in units 23,000 Fourth quarter budgeted slackline sales in units 32,000 Inventory at the beginning of the year was 4,000 slacklines. Jack Company wants to have 20% of the next quarter's sales in units on hand at the end of each quarter. How many slacklines should Jack Company produce during the first quarter? O A. 35,000 OB. 27,000 O C. 24,000 OD. 20,000
